在当今快速发展的社会中,物流行业扮演着至关重要的角色。它不仅关系到商品的流通速度,也直接影响到消费者的购物体验。随着人工智能(AI)技术的不断进步,物流行业正在迎来一场深刻的变革。本文将深入探讨AI技术如何提升物流行业的效率与准确性。
一、智能仓储管理
1. 自动化仓储系统
AI技术在仓储管理中的应用,首先体现在自动化仓储系统的建设上。通过引入自动化的货架、搬运机器人、AGV(自动导引车)等设备,大大提高了仓储的效率和准确性。
代码示例:
# 假设有一个自动化仓库,我们需要编写一个简单的Python代码来模拟仓库的自动化搬运过程。
class Warehouse:
def __init__(self):
self.shelves = {} # 货架,以货架编号为键,商品列表为值
self.agvs = [] # 自动搬运车列表
def add_item(self, shelf_id, item):
if shelf_id not in self.shelves:
self.shelves[shelf_id] = []
self.shelves[shelf_id].append(item)
def move_item(self, shelf_id, item, destination_shelf_id):
if item in self.shelves[shelf_id]:
self.shelves[shelf_id].remove(item)
self.add_item(destination_shelf_id, item)
# 模拟AGV搬运
agv = self.get_agv()
agv.move(shelf_id, destination_shelf_id, item)
def get_agv(self):
# 模拟获取AGV
return AGV()
class AGV:
def move(self, shelf_id, destination_shelf_id, item):
print(f"AGV正在从货架{shelf_id}搬运{item}到货架{destination_shelf_id}")
# 使用示例
warehouse = Warehouse()
warehouse.add_item(1, "商品A")
warehouse.move_item(1, "商品A", 2)
2. 人工智能优化库存
通过AI算法对库存数据进行分析,物流企业可以更准确地预测需求,减少库存积压和缺货情况,从而提高仓储效率。
二、智能配送优化
1. 路线优化
AI技术可以通过分析历史数据、实时交通状况等因素,为配送车辆规划最优路线,减少配送时间和成本。
代码示例:
import heapq
def optimal_route(start, destinations, distances):
# 使用优先队列实现Dijkstra算法寻找最短路径
visited = set()
queue = [(0, start)]
paths = {start: []}
while queue:
current_distance, current_node = heapq.heappop(queue)
if current_node not in visited:
visited.add(current_node)
paths[current_node].append(current_node)
if current_node in destinations:
return current_distance, paths[current_node]
for neighbor, distance in distances[current_node].items():
if neighbor not in visited:
heapq.heappush(queue, (current_distance + distance, neighbor))
paths[neighbor] = paths[current_node] + [neighbor]
return float('inf'), []
# 使用示例
destinations = ['B', 'C', 'D']
distances = {
'A': {'B': 1, 'C': 4, 'D': 2},
'B': {'C': 2, 'D': 5},
'C': {'D': 1},
'D': {}
}
optimal_route('A', destinations, distances)
2. 预测性维护
AI技术可以帮助物流企业预测设备故障,提前进行维护,避免因设备故障导致的配送延误。
三、智能客服与供应链管理
1. 智能客服
AI技术可以应用于物流企业的客服系统,提供24小时在线服务,快速响应客户咨询,提高客户满意度。
2. 供应链管理
AI算法可以对供应链数据进行分析,帮助企业优化库存、降低成本,提高整体供应链效率。
总结
AI技术在物流行业的应用,为行业带来了前所未有的变革。通过智能化仓储管理、智能配送优化、智能客服与供应链管理等方面的应用,AI技术正不断提升物流行业的效率与准确性。随着技术的不断发展,我们有理由相信,物流行业将迎来更加美好的未来。
